@Configurable public abstract class AbstractOperationHandler extends java.lang.Object implements OperationHandler
| Constructor and Description |
|---|
AbstractOperationHandler() |
| Modifier and Type | Method and Description |
|---|---|
BindingRepository |
getBindingRepository() |
protected java.util.Locale |
getDefaultLanguage() |
protected java.util.Set<OwsDomain> |
getOperationConstraints(java.lang.String service,
java.lang.String version) |
protected java.util.Set<OwsMetadata> |
getOperationMetadata(java.lang.String service,
java.lang.String version) |
protected java.util.Set<OwsDomain> |
getOperationParameters(java.lang.String service,
java.lang.String version) |
OwsOperation |
getOperationsMetadata(java.lang.String service,
java.lang.String version)
Get the OperationsMetadata of the supported SOS operation for the
capabilities
|
protected java.util.Locale |
getRequestedLocale(OwsServiceRequest request) |
protected java.net.URI |
getServiceURL() |
protected boolean |
isShowAllLanguages() |
void |
setBindingRepository(BindingRepository bindingRepository) |
void |
setDefaultLanguage(java.lang.String defaultLanguage) |
void |
setServiceURL(java.net.URI serviceURL) |
void |
setShowAllLanguages(boolean showAllLanguages) |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etOperationName, isSupportedgetConformanceClasses@Inject public void setBindingRepository(BindingRepository bindingRepository)
public BindingRepository getBindingRepository()
@Setting(value="service.serviceURL") public void setServiceURL(java.net.URI serviceURL) throws ConfigurationError
ConfigurationErrorprotected java.net.URI getServiceURL()
@Setting(value="i18n.defaultLanguage") public void setDefaultLanguage(java.lang.String defaultLanguage)
protected java.util.Locale getDefaultLanguage()
@Setting(value="i18n.showAllLanguageValues") public void setShowAllLanguages(boolean showAllLanguages)
protected boolean isShowAllLanguages()
protected java.util.Locale getRequestedLocale(OwsServiceRequest request)
public OwsOperation getOperationsMetadata(java.lang.String service, java.lang.String version) throws OwsExceptionReport
OperationHandlergetOperationsMetadata in interface OperationHandlerservice - OGC service identifierversion - Service versionOwsExceptionReport - If an error occurs.protected java.util.Set<OwsDomain> getOperationParameters(java.lang.String service, java.lang.String version) throws OwsExceptionReport
OwsExceptionReportprotected java.util.Set<OwsDomain> getOperationConstraints(java.lang.String service, java.lang.String version) throws OwsExceptionReport
OwsExceptionReportprotected java.util.Set<OwsMetadata> getOperationMetadata(java.lang.String service, java.lang.String version) throws OwsExceptionReport
OwsExceptionReportCopyright © 2015–2018 52°North Initiative for Geospatial Open Source Software GmbH. All rights reserved.